16 Riverview Ter #22, Hampton, NH 03842 is a 2 bedroom, 1 bathroom, 600 sqft townhouse. More recently, it was listed as a rental in August 2026 with an asking price of $2,300 per month. That rental listing was removed on August 17, 2026. This property is not currently displayed as for sale or rent on Trulia. The Trulia Estimate is $395,800, with a rent estimate of $2,196/month.

    "Great area for kids to play without worry about traffic. Lots of "quietness", country living, and surrounding woods offer great hiking, and XCountry Skiing. If you're commuting to Boston, Portland or Manchester Route 101 is 1/2 mile away and Interstate 95 is 2 miles away. 2 1/2 miles to Exeter shopping but still in the Hampton School District. Best of both Worlds. Beaches are just 6-7 miles east."
